THE UNITED REPUBLIC OF TANZANIA

TANZANIA NATIONAL PARKS

REQUEST FOR EXPRESSION OF INTEREST

Project: Resilient Natural Resource Management for Tourism and Growth Project. (REGROW)

Loan No. IDA 61430

Reference No. TZ-TANAPA-113093-CS-QCBS for Provision of Consultancy Services for Feasibility Study, Detailed Engineering Design and Preparation of Tender Documents for Rehabilitation of Airstrips to Gravel Standard for Ruaha and Mikumi National Parks.

The Government of United Republic of Tanzania has received financing from the World Bank towards the Cost of the Resilient Natural Resources Management for Tourism and Growth Project, and intends to apply part of the proceeds for consulting services.

The consulting services (”the services”) are expected to cover Feasibility Study, Detailed Engineering Design and Preparation of Tender Documents for Rehabilitation of Airstrips to Gravel Standard for Ruaha and Mikumi National Parks. The duration of the assignment is expected to be Six Months.

The Tanzania National Parks (TANAPA) now invites eligible consulting firms (”Consultants”) to indicate their interest in providing the services. Interested consultants should provide information demonstrating that they have required qualifications and relevant experience to perform the Services. The shortlisting criteria are:

(i) Experience In Similar Assignments;

(ii) Experience In Similar Conditions; and

(iii) Availability of Appropriate Skills (Technical and Managerial) among permanent staff of the firm.

The attention of interested consultants is drawn to paragraph 1.9 of the World Bank’s Guidelines: Selection and Employment of Consultants under IBRD Loans and IDA Credits & Grants by World Bank Borrowers, dated January 2011, revised July 2014. (”Consultants Guidelines”), setting forth the World Bank’s policy on conflicts of interest.

Consultants may associate with other firms in the form of a joint venture or a sub-consultancy to enhance their qualifications.

A Consultant will be selected in accordance with Quality and Cost Based Selection (QCBS) method set out in the Consultant Guidelines.
